Abstract
Preeclampsia is an important cause of heart failure during pregnancy and the postpartum period. The aim of this review is to elucidate the pathophysiology and clinical features of preeclamptic heart failure and describe the medical and anesthetic management of these high-risk parturients. This article reviews the current evidence base regarding preeclamptic heart failure and its pathophysiology, types, and clinical features. We also describe the medical and anesthetic management of these patients during the peripartum period. Heart failure due to preeclampsia can present as either systolic or diastolic dysfunction. The management strategies of systolic heart failure include dietary salt restriction, diuresis, and cautious use of beta-blockers and vasodilators. Diuretics are the mainstay in the treatment of diastolic heart failure. In the absence of obstetric indications, vaginal delivery is the safest mode of delivery in these high-risk patients, and the use of an early labor epidural for analgesia is recommended. These patients would require increased invasive monitoring during labor and vaginal delivery. Neuraxial and general anesthesia have been used successfully for cesarean section in these patients but require crucial modifications of the standard technique. Uterotonic drugs have significant cardiovascular and pulmonary effects, and a clear understanding of these is essential during the management of these patients. Preeclamptics with heart failure require individualized peripartum care, as cardiac decompensation is an important risk factor for maternal and neonatal morbidity and mortality. These high-risk parturients benefit from timely multidisciplinary team inputs and collaborated management.

Abstract
INTRODUCTION A significant number of women who undergo neuraxial labor analgesia experience breakthrough pain. Prompt mitigation of breakthrough pain is essential to improve maternal and fetal outcomes. We evaluated epidural chloroprocaine compared with ropivacaine in alleviating labor breakthrough pain. METHODS We performed a double-blind randomized controlled clinical trial between May and July 2023. Eligible parturients received epidural analgesia with ropivacaine and sufentanil. Those with breakthrough pain were randomized to receive either 0.125% epidural ropivacaine (group R) or chloroprocaine at concentrations of 0.5% (group C1), 1.0% (group C2), or 1.5% (group C3), all in a volume of 6 mL. The primary outcome was the treatment success rate, indicated by a decrease of at least 4 points on the numerical rating scale pain score 9 min after analgesic injection. Secondary outcomes and adverse effects were also recorded. RESULTS Out of 323 patients receiving epidural analgesia, 192 experienced breakthrough pain. After exclusion of three patients because of protocol deviation, there were 47, 48, 47, and 47 patients in group R, C1, C2, and C3, respectively. Group C3 demonstrated a higher treatment success rate (39/47, 83.0%) in managing breakthrough pain than group R (26/47, 55.3%), group C1 (12/48, 25.0%), and group C2 (30/47, 63.8%) (p < 0.001). Group C3 had lower numerical rating scale scores at 6 and 9 min after injection and required fewer patient-controlled epidural boluses than other groups. In addition, group C3 reported greater satisfaction than the other groups (p < 0.001). No significant differences were observed in obstetric or neonatal outcomes across these groups. CONCLUSION Parturients experiencing breakthrough pain could receive 1.5% epidural chloroprocaine, rather than lower chloroprocaine concentrations and ropivacaine, to achieve more rapid and better pain relief with higher patient satisfaction. Abstract
OBJECTIVES To determine the rate of emergency delivery for presumed fetal compromise after epidural analgesia (EDA) compared with that after alternative analgesia or no analgesia, and to assess whether this rate is increased in pregnancies with reduced placental reserve. METHODS This was a nationwide registry-based cohort study of 629 951 singleton pregnancies delivered at 36 + 0 to 42 + 0 weeks of gestation that were recorded in the Dutch national birth registry between 2014 and 2018, including 120 426 cases that received EDA, 86 957 that received alternative analgesia and 422 568 that received no analgesia during labor. Pregnancies with congenital anomaly, chromosomal abnormality, fetal demise, planned Cesarean delivery, non-cephalic presentation at delivery and use of multiple forms of analgesia were excluded. The primary outcome was emergency delivery for presumed fetal compromise. Secondary outcomes included delivery characteristics and neonatal outcome. Negative binomial regression analysis was stratified by parity and results are presented according to birth-weight centile, after adjusting for confounding. RESULTS Among women who received EDA, 13.2% underwent emergency delivery for presumed fetal compromise, compared with 4.1% of women who had no analgesia (relative risk (RR), 3.23 (95% CI, 3.16-3.31)) and 7.0% of women who received alternative analgesia (RR, 1.72 (95% CI, 1.67-1.77)). Independent of birth weight, the RR of presumed fetal compromise after EDA vs no analgesia was higher in parous women (adjusted RR (aRR), 2.15 (95% CI, 2.04-2.27)) compared with nulliparous women (RR, 1.88 (95% CI, 1.84-1.94)). Stratified for parity, the effect of EDA was modified significantly by birth-weight centile (interaction P-value, < 0.001 for nulliparous and 0.004 for parous women). The emergency delivery rate following EDA was highest in those with a birth weight < 5th centile (25.2% of nulliparous and 16.6% of parous women), falling with each increasing birth-weight centile category up to the 91st -95th centile (11.8% of nulliparous and 7.2% of parous women). CONCLUSIONS Intrapartum EDA is associated with a higher risk of emergency delivery for presumed fetal compromise compared with no analgesia and alternative analgesia, after adjusting for relevant confounding. The highest rate of emergency delivery for presumed fetal compromise was observed at the lowest birth-weight centiles. RRs of emergency delivery for presumed fetal compromise after EDA were modestly but consistently modified by birth-weight centile, supporting the hypothesis that the adverse effects of EDA are exacerbated by reduced placental function. While EDA provides effective pain relief during labor, alternative strategies for pain management may be preferable in pregnancies with a high background risk of fetal compromise. © 2023 The Authors. Abstract
Background: Postpartum haemorrhage (PPH) is responsible for over 50,000 maternal deaths every year. Most of these deaths are in low- and middle-income countries. Tranexamic acid (TXA) reduces bleeding by inhibiting the enzymatic breakdown of fibrin blood clots. TXA decreases surgical bleeding and reduces deaths from bleeding after traumatic injury. When given within three hours of birth, TXA reduces deaths from bleeding in women with PPH. However, for many women, treatment of PPH is too late to prevent death. World-wide, over one-third of pregnant women are anaemic and many are severely anaemic. These women have an increased risk of PPH and are more likely to die if PPH occurs. There is an urgent need to identify ways to prevent severe postpartum bleeding in anaemic women. The WOMAN-2 trial will quantify the effects of TXA on postpartum bleeding in women with anaemia. Results: This statistical analysis plan (version 1.0; dated 22 February 2023) has been written based on information in the WOMAN-2 Trial protocol version 2.0, dated 30 June 2022. The primary outcome of the WOMAN-2 trial is the proportion of women with a clinical diagnosis of primary PPH. Secondary outcomes are maternal blood loss and its consequences (estimated blood loss, haemoglobin, haemodynamic instability, blood transfusion, signs of shock, use of interventions to control bleeding); maternal health and wellbeing (fatigue, headache, dizziness, palpitations, breathlessness, exercise tolerance, ability to care for her baby, health related quality of life, breastfeeding); and other health outcomes (deaths, vascular occlusive events, organ dysfunction, sepsis, side effects, time spent in higher level facility, length of hospital stay, and status of the baby). Conclusions: WOMAN-2 will provide reliable evidence about the effects of TXA in women with anaemia. Abstract
Background Although the use of neuraxial analgesia has been shown to improve uteroplacental blood flow and maternal and fetal hemodynamics related to labor pain, possibly improving immediate outcomes in term neonates, the association between neuraxial analgesia use and outcomes in preterm neonates remains unclear. Objective The aim of this article was to evaluate the association between maternal use of neuraxial analgesia and neonatal outcomes in very preterm infants. Methods This is a retrospective cohort study of women delivering singleton neonates between 23 and 32 weeks' gestation at a large academic center between 2012 and 2016. Outcomes of neonates born to women who used neuraxial analgesia for labor and/or delivery were compared to those whose mothers did not. Multivariable logistic regression was utilized to assess the independent associations of neuraxial analgesia use with neonatal outcomes after controlling for potential confounders, including gestational age, mode of delivery, and existing interventions to improve neonatal outcomes of prematurity. Results Of 478 eligible women who delivered singleton very preterm neonates in this study period, 352 (73.6%) used neuraxial analgesia. Women who used neuraxial analgesia were more likely to have delivered at a later preterm gestational age, to have a higher birthweight, to have preeclampsia and/or hemolysis, elevated liver enzymes, low platelet count (HELLP), to have undergone labor induction, to have delivered by cesarean delivery, and to have received obstetric interventions such as magnesium prophylaxis for fetal neuroprotection, antenatal corticosteroids for fetal lung maturity, and antibiotics prior to delivery; they were less likely to have been diagnosed with a clinical abruption. Neuraxial analgesia was associated with decreased incidence of cord umbilical artery pH less than 7.0 (24.7 vs. 34.9%, p = 0.03), as well as decreased incidence of neonatal intensive care unit length of stay over 60 days (35.5 vs. 48.4%, p = 0.01), although these associations did not persist on multivariable analysis. On multivariable analyses, neuraxial analgesia remained independently associated with decreased odds of necrotizing enterocolitis (adjusted odds ratio [aOR]: 0.28, 95% confidence interval [CI]: 0.12-0.62) and grade III/IV intraventricular hemorrhage (aOR: 0.33, 95% CI: 0.13-0.87). These associations remained significant on sensitivity analyses, which were performed between 10 and 90% of the overall cohort in order to control for outliers, as well as between the subgroup of patients who received obstetric interventions. Conclusions Maternal neuraxial analgesia use may be associated with lower odds of adverse outcomes in very preterm infants, even after controlling for existing interventions for prematurity. Prior work has suggested such effects may be due to improved neonatal acid-base status from changes in placental perfusion and maternal pain management, but further work is required to prospectively investigate such associations.

Abstract
PURPOSE To compare the effects of epidural analgesia (EA) and combined spinal epidural analgesia (SEA) on labor and maternal-fetal outcomes. METHODS We retrospectively identified and included 1499 patients with a single cephalic fetus who delivered at the study center from January 2015 to December 2018 and received neuraxial analgesia at the beginning of the active phase of labor (presence of regular painful contractions and cervical dilatation between 4 and 6 cm). Data including analgesia, labor characteristics, and maternal-fetal outcomes were retrieved from the prospectively collected delivery room database and medical records. RESULTS SEA was associated with a shorter first stage of labor than EA, with a median difference of 60 min. On multivariable ordinal logistic regression analysis, neuraxial analgesia, gestational age, fetal weight, labor induction, and parity were independently associated with the first stage length: patients in the EA group were 1.32 times more likely to have a longer first stage of labor (95% CI 1.06-1.64, p = 0.012) than those in the SEA group. Additionally, a significantly lower incidence of fundal pressure was performed among patients who underwent SEA (OR 0.55, 95% CI 0.34-0.9, p = 0.017). No associations were observed between the used neuraxial analgesia technique and other outcomes. CONCLUSIONS SEA was associated with a shorter length of the first stage of labor and a lower rate of fundal pressure use than EA. Further studies confirming the effects of SEA on labor management and clarifying differences in maternal-fetal outcomes will allow concluding about the superiority of one technique upon the other.

Abstract
BACKGROUND Combined spinal-epidural technique (CSE) for labour analgesia has been associated with fetal bradycardia and uterine hypertonia when compared with epidural analgesia (EA), possibly due to a decrease in epinephrine levels following neuraxial anaesthesia. However, there are no recent studies comparing plasmatic catecholamines levels between those two techniques. This study aimed to compare CSE versus EA regarding pre- and post-analgesia catecholamines levels, uterine tone and fetal heart rate. PATIENTS AND METHODS Randomised clinical trial with 47 labouring patients divided in two groups (CSE and EA). Primary outcome was plasmatic catecholamine measurements before and after neuraxial block. Secondary outcomes were fetal heart rate changes, uterine hypertonia, hypotension episodes, pain relief and fetal outcomes. RESULTS For CSE group, the median decrease of plasmatic epinephrine was 0 pg/mL [(-) 480-(+) 41] and for norepinephrine was -21 pg/mL [(-) 2507-(+) 94]. For EA group, the median decrease for epinephrine was 0 pg/mL [(-) 326-(+) 15] and for norepinephrine was -5 pg/mL [(-) 190-(+76)]. There were no differences between groups (p = 0.96 and p = 0.63 for epinephrine and norepinephrine, respectively). There were no differences for secondary outcomes. CONCLUSIONS There was no evidence of a more significant decrease of catecholamines with CSE when compared with EA. Catecholamines decrease theory may not be valid for modern labour analgesia techniques.

Abstract
OBJECTIVES Labour is one of the most painful experiences in a woman's life. Epidural analgesia using low-concentration local anaesthetics and lipophilic opioids is the gold standard for pain relief during labour. Pregnancy in general, particularly labour, is associated with changes in maternal haemodynamic variables, such as cardiac output and heart rate, which increase and peak during uterine contractions. Adrenaline is added to labour epidural solutions to enhance efficacy by stimulating the α2-adrenoreceptor. The minimal effective concentration of adrenaline was found to be 2 μg mL-1 for postoperative analgesia. The addition of adrenaline may also produce vasoconstriction, limiting the absorption of fentanyl into the systemic circulation, thereby reducing foetal exposure. However, adrenaline may influence the haemodynamic fluctuations, possibly adding to the strain on the circulatory system. The aim of this study was to compare the haemodynamic changes after application of labour epidural analgesia with or without adrenaline 2 μg mL-1. METHODS This was a secondary analysis of a single-centre, randomised double-blind trial. Forty-one nulliparous women in labour requesting epidural analgesia were randomised to receive epidural solution of bupivacaine 1 mg mL-1, fentanyl 2 μg mL-1 with or without adrenaline 2 μg mL-1. The participants were monitored using a Nexfin CC continuous non-invasive blood pressure and cardiac output monitor. The primary outcomes were changes in peak systolic blood pressure and cardiac output during uterine contraction within 30 min after epidural activation. The effect of adrenaline was tested statistically using a linear mixed-effects model of the outcome variables' dependency on time, adrenaline, and their interaction. RESULTS After excluding three patients due to poor data quality and two due to a malfunctioning epidural catheter, 36 patients (18 in each group) were analysed. The addition of adrenaline to the solution had no significant effect on the temporal changes in peak systolic blood pressure (p=0.26), peak cardiac output (0.84), or heart rate (p=0.91). Furthermore, no significant temporal changes in maternal haemodynamics (peak systolic blood pressure, p=0.54, peak cardiac output, p=0.59, or heart rate p=0.55) were associated with epidural analgesia during 30 min after epidural activation in both groups despite good analgesia. CONCLUSIONS The addition of 2 μg mL-1 adrenaline to the epidural solution is not likely to change maternal haemodynamics during labour.

Abstract
Background: Neuraxial anesthesia is considered as the gold standard in the control labor of pain. Its variants are epidural analgesia and combined spinal-epidural analgesia. Few studies, as yet, have investigated the duration of labor as a primary outcome. Some authors have suggested that combined spinal-epidural analgesia may reduce labor duration but at the moment the benefit of shortening labor is uncertain. The main aim of this study was to compare combined spinal-epidural with epidural analgesia in terms of their effect on duration of stage I labor, maternal, and neonatal outcomes. Methods: A prospective cohort study was conducted. Parturients who requested analgesia at cervical dilatation <6 cm were included. Analgesia was either epidural with low concentration levobupivacaine or combined spinal epidural with subarachnoid sufentanil. The primary outcome was the length of stage I labor. Onset and quality of analgesia, mode of delivery, effects on uterine activity and use of oxytocin, fetal heart rate abnormalities and uterine hyperkinesia, maternal, and neonatal complications were also considered. Results: We enrolled 400 patients: 176 in the combined spinal-epidural group and 224 in the epidural group. Patients in the two treatment groups were similar with regard to demographic characteristics, parity, and incidence of obstetric comorbidities, labor induction, oxytocin infusion, Bishop score, and Visual Analogue Score (VAS) at analgesia request. Duration of stage I labor did not differ, at 195 (120-300) minutes for both the groups (p = .7). Combined spinal-epidural was associated with less reduction in uterine contractility after initial administration: 15.34 versus 39.73%, (p < .001) and with delayed need for oxytocin, at dilations of 7 ± 2.5 cm versus 6. ± 2.7, (p = .002). Onset of analgesia was quicker for combined spinal-epidural analgesia: 31 versus 20%, with VAS <4 after 5 minutes, (p < .001); and lower VAS scores after initial analgesia administration. No differences were found in the other outcomes. Conclusions: Combined spinal-epidural with subarachnoid sufentanil may not reduce the duration of stage I labor, but in our study it appeared to affect uterine contractility less. It also had a more rapid onset and was more effective, without any concomitant increase in maternal or neonatal complications.

Abstract
INTRODUCTION Epidural analgesia has been considered a risk factor for labor dystocia at trial of labor after cesarean (TOLAC) and uterine rupture. We evaluated the association between exposure to epidural during TOLAC and mode of delivery and maternal-neonatal outcomes. MATERIALS AND METHODS A single center retrospective study of women that consented to TOLAC within a strict protocol between 2006 and 2013. Epidural "users" were compared to "non-users". Primary outcome was the mode of delivery: repeat in-labor cesarean or vaginal birth after cesarean (VBAC). Secondary outcomes were maternal/neonatal morbidities. Univariate/multivariate analyses for associations between epidural and mode of delivery were adjusted for significant covariates/mediators. RESULTS Of a total of 105,471 births registered, 9464 (9.0%) were eligible for TOLAC; 7149 (75.5%) women consented to TOLAC, among which 4081 (57.1%) had epidural analgesia. The in labor cesarean rate was significantly lower for the epidural "users" 8.7% vs. "non-users" 11.8%, P<0.0001, with a parallel increased rate of instrumental delivery. Uterine rupture rates were comparable: 0.4% and 0.29%, respectively (P=0.31). The adjusted multivariate model showed that epidural "users" were more likely to experience a VBAC, odds ratio (OR) 4.58 [3.67; 5.70]; P<0.0001 with a similar rate of adverse maternal-neonatal outcomes. CONCLUSION Epidural analgesia at TOLAC may emerge as a safe and significant adjunct for VBAC.

Abstract
PURPOSE Approximately 200,000 individuals worldwide are born annually with sickle cell disease (SCD). Regions with the highest rates of SCD include Africa, the Mediterranean, and Asia, where its prevalence is estimated to be 2-6% of the population. An estimated 70,000-100,000 people in the United States have SCD. Due to enhanced newborn screening, a better understanding of this disease, and more aggressive therapy, many sickle cell patients survive into their adult years and present more frequently for surgery. SOURCE The authors identified relevant medical literature by searching PubMed, MEDLINE®, EMBASE™, Scopus™, Web of Science, and Google Scholar databases for English language publications appearing from 1972-September 2016. Case reports, abstracts, review articles, and original research articles were reviewed-with particular focus on the pathophysiology and medical management of SCD and any anesthesia-related issues. PRINCIPAL FINDINGS Perioperative physicians should be familiar with the triggers of a sickle cell crisis and vaso-occlusive disease. Sickle cell disease affects various organ systems, including the central nervous, cardiovascular, pulmonary, genitourinary, and musculoskeletal systems. Preoperative assessment should focus on end-organ dysfunction. Controversy continues regarding if and when sickle cell patients should receive transfusions and which anesthetic technique (regional or general) confers any benefits. Timely, appropriate, and sufficient analgesia is critical, especially when patients experience a vaso-occlusive crisis, acute chest syndrome, or acute postoperative pain. CONCLUSION Effective management of SCD patients in the perioperative setting requires familiarity with the epidemiology, pathophysiology, clinical manifestations, and treatment of SCD.

Abstract
Labor pain is one of the most challenging experiences encountered by females during their lives. Neuraxial analgesia is the mainstay analgesic for intrapartum pain relief. However, despite the increasing use and undeniable advantages of neuraxial analgesia for labor, there have been concerns regarding undesirable effects on the progression of labor and outcomes. Recent evidence indicates that neuraxial analgesia does not increase the rate of Cesarean sections, although it may be associated with a prolonged second stage of labor and an increased rate of instrumental vaginal delivery. Even when neuraxial analgesia is administered early in the course of labor, it is not associated with an increased rate of Cesarean section or instrumental vaginal delivery, nor does it prolong the labor duration. These data may help physicians correct misconceptions regarding the adverse effects of neuraxial analgesia on labor outcome, as well as encourage the administration of neuraxial analgesia in response to requests for pain relief.

Abstract
Background: An effective relief of labour pain has become an important part of obstetric medicine. Therefore regional nerve blocks, systemic analgesic and non-pharmacologic techniques are commonly used. This review article gives a summary of pathophysiology and anatomy of labour pain as well as advantages, disadvantages, risks and adverse reactions of analgesic techniques in newborns and parturients. Methods: We performed a selective literature search in Medline via PubMed using the search-terms "Analgesia" and "Obstetrics". We also included the current guidelines of the German Society for Anesthesiology and Intensive Care Medicine. Results: PDA and CSE are safe techniques for the relief of labour pain if contraindications are excluded. The risk for instrumental delivery but not for caesarean section is increased under neuraxial analgesia. PDA and CSE should be performed in an early stage of labour using low doses of local anaesthetics if possible. It is not necessary to wait for a defined cervical dilatation before starting neuraxial analgesia. Anesthesiologists and obstetricians should inform patients as soon as possible before the situation of stress during labour. Systemic opioid analgesia is a possible alternative for neuraxial techniques. Because of possible side effects systemic remifentanil analgesia should only be performed under continuous monitoring. Several nonpharmacologic methods can also relieve labour pain, but results of studies about their effectiveness are inconsistent.
